#d66375 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d66375 is composed of 83.9% red, 38.8%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 350.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 61.4%. #d66375 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ea with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d66375 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d66375 has RGB values of R:214, G:99,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.45,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14050165.

Shades and Tints of #d66375
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0406 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d66375
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19899 is the less saturated color, while #fc3d5b is the most saturated one.
